Overview

VocalFold is a Windows desktop application that transcribes your voice to text using Whisper.NET AI. Press a global hotkey, speak, and your words appear as text at the cursor position in any application.

Features

  • 🎤 Voice Recording: Activate with global hotkey (Ctrl+Windows by default)
  • 🤖 AI Transcription: Local processing using Whisper.NET (no cloud services)
  • GPU Acceleration: Support for NVIDIA (CUDA), AMD (Vulkan), and Intel (Vulkan) GPUs
  • ⌨️ Text Output: Types text at cursor position (works in any app)
  • 🔒 Privacy-First: All processing happens locally, no data leaves your machine
  • 🎯 Background Operation: Runs in system tray, always available
  • 🚀 Windows Startup: Optional auto-start with Windows
  • 🎨 Modern Web UI: Configure settings via beautiful web interface
  • 📝 Keyword Replacement: Create shortcuts for frequently used phrases
  • 🗂️ Category Organization: Organize keywords into collapsible categories
  • 🚀 Open Commands: Launch applications, URLs, and folders with voice commands

System Requirements

Operating System

  • Windows 11 (recommended)
  • Windows 10 (supported)

GPU Support (Optional, CPU fallback available)

VocalFold automatically selects the best available GPU runtime:

NVIDIA GPUs (CUDA):

  • Supported: RTX 20 series or newer (RTX 2060, 3060, 3080, 4080, etc.)
  • Requires: NVIDIA CUDA Toolkit 12.x (Download)
  • Performance: Excellent (~0.5s for 5s speech with Base model)
  • VRAM: 4GB minimum, 8GB+ recommended

AMD GPUs (Vulkan):

  • Supported: Radeon RX 6000 series or newer (RX 6700 XT, 6800 XT, 7900 XTX, etc.)
  • Requires: Latest AMD Adrenalin drivers with Vulkan support (Download)
  • Performance: Good (~1-2s for 5s speech with Base model)
  • VRAM: 4GB minimum, 8GB+ recommended
  • Note: Older GPUs (RX 5000 series) may have slower performance

Intel GPUs (Vulkan):

  • Supported: Intel Arc series (A750, A770, etc.)
  • Requires: Latest Intel Graphics drivers with Vulkan support (Download)
  • Performance: Moderate (~2-3s for 5s speech with Base model)
  • VRAM: 8GB+ recommended

No GPU / Unsupported GPU (CPU Fallback):

  • Performance: Slow (~5-10s for 5s speech with Base model)
  • Recommended: Use Tiny or Base model for acceptable speed
  • Works: Fully functional, just slower

Runtime Priority

VocalFold automatically detects and uses the best available runtime:

  1. CUDA (NVIDIA GPUs) - Best performance
  2. Vulkan (AMD/Intel GPUs) - Good performance
  3. CPU (Fallback) - Slowest but functional

Other Requirements

  • .NET 9.0 SDK (for building from source)
  • 16GB RAM (recommended)
  • 8GB RAM (minimum)

Understanding the Build Process

VocalFold consists of two main components:

  1. VocalFold.WebUI (Frontend)

    • Written in F# using Fable (compiles F# to JavaScript)
    • Built with Vite bundler
    • Produces static files in VocalFold.WebUI/dist/
    • Must be built first
  2. VocalFold (Backend)

    • Written in F# (.NET)
    • Serves the WebUI static files from VocalFold.WebUI/dist/
    • If dist/ folder doesn't exist, settings won't open

The backend's web server (WebServer.fs:660-673) looks for the WebUI files in VocalFold.WebUI/dist/. If this folder doesn't exist, you'll get errors when trying to open the settings interface.

Troubleshooting

GPU Not Detected

Symptoms: Slow transcription (5-10 seconds), console shows "CPU mode"

Solutions:

For NVIDIA Users:

  1. Install NVIDIA CUDA Toolkit 12.x: https://developer.nvidia.com/cuda-downloads
  2. Verify installation: Open command prompt, run nvcc --version
  3. Restart VocalFold

For AMD Users:

  1. Install latest AMD Adrenalin drivers: https://www.amd.com/en/support
  2. Verify Vulkan support:
  3. Ensure GPU is RX 6000 series or newer
  4. Restart VocalFold

For Intel Users:

  1. Install latest Intel Graphics drivers: https://www.intel.com/content/www/us/en/download-center/home.html
  2. Verify Vulkan support (Arc series required)
  3. Restart VocalFold

Performance Benchmarks

Use these benchmarks to verify GPU is working:

Test method:

  1. Record 5 seconds of clear speech
  2. Use Base model
  3. Measure transcription time (shown in console)

Expected performance:

  • NVIDIA RTX 3080: <1s
  • NVIDIA RTX 3060: <1.5s
  • AMD RX 6800 XT: <1.5s
  • AMD RX 6700 XT: <2s
  • AMD RX 5700 XT: <3s
  • Intel Arc A750: <2.5s
  • CPU (i7-10700K): 5-8s

If your performance is significantly worse, GPU acceleration may not be working correctly.

Settings Won't Open / WebUI Not Loading

Symptoms: Clicking "Settings" does nothing, or browser shows empty page

Cause: The WebUI hasn't been built yet. The backend requires VocalFold.WebUI/dist/ folder to exist.

Solutions:

# From the root directory
npm run build:webui

# Or build manually
cd VocalFold.WebUI
npm install
dotnet tool restore
npm run build
cd ..

Prevention: Always build from the root directory using npm run build:webui or run.bat, not by running dotnet run directly in the VocalFold subfolder.

Technology Stack

  • Language: F# (.NET 9.0)
  • AI Engine: Whisper.NET with CUDA and Vulkan runtimes
  • Audio: NAudio
  • Input Simulation: InputSimulatorCore
  • Web UI: F# Fable + React + TailwindCSS
  • Web Server: Giraffe + ASP.NET Core

Privacy & Security

  • ✅ All processing happens locally on your machine
  • ✅ No audio data is sent to external services
  • ✅ No recordings stored to disk
  • ✅ No telemetry or tracking
  • ✅ Offline operation (after initial model download)
